Arrests begin in month-old assault case

The police in Seneca say they have started to make arrests in their investigation of a one-month old night time assault that occurred in the street at Jones Avenue and East Main Street. One arrest took place yesterday, and Chief John Covington says a second suspect was arrested this morning. The victim in the case told the police that an outing with others in Clemson turned violent for him when the group returned to Seneca and he was attacked from behind. The attack left a pool of small blood and the victim went to the hospital.  In the attack, the victim, said he lost his wallet containing no money but important identification papers.
